What is probility of the card you take is greater than 10?

There are four cards that are greater than a 10 in a ten of cards. Jacks, Queens, Kings, and Aces. There are 4 colors, Spades, Hearts, Diamonds, and Clubs. Hence there are 16 cards that are greater than 10. Any one of the 16 is greater than 10. So the probability that a card you pick is greater than 10 is 16/52 = 4/13
